Oil Consumption Infographic in Excel

The following Excel infographic is a look at oil consumption and production globally.  The infographic lists the major players in the oil industry and shows some interesting statistics.  I did not think that Russia was the largest oil producing nation, my assumption was that the Saudi's produced more oil than any other nation.  Assuming the infographic is correct!!!!

The following Excel file is the infographic for the above image.

Oil Infographic.xls